Training for the Mind and Body: The Importance of Mental Fitness in Sports

We all know that to excel in sports, you have to be strong. And while getting up early to hit the gym every day might give you the physical strength you need to perform, all that effort means very little if you Arent in a good place mentally. This fact was evident in Simone Biles’ sudden withdrawal from the 2021 Olympic games. When asked about her reasons for this shocking decision, she stated in a press conference: “Whenever you get in a high-stress situation, you kind of freak out.” “I have to focus on my mental health and not jeopardize my health and well-being.” So clearly, in this era of modern sports, mental fitness is just as, if not more important, than physical.

What is "Mental Fitness”?

In modern competitive sports, athletes are put under higher levels of pressure than ever before. They are instilled with the mentality that “if you don’t meet our expectations, we’ll replace you with someone that will.” Often, one sub-par performance can wreak havoc on an athlete’s confidence, leaving them with doubts about their qualifications and abilities in the sport. 

To combat these negative thoughts and emotions, mental fitness is needed. In sports, when discussing mental fitness, we refer to an individual’s ability to cope with stress, focus, stay motivated, and maintain emotional stability, allowing them to remain calm and motivated both on and off the field. 

Mentally fit athletes can better manage the demands of training, competition, and recovery. They are more resilient and better able to cope with setbacks such as injuries and clashes with teammates. Mental fitness also plays a crucial role in decision-making, a critical aspect of sports performance. Athletes in a good mental state can make better decisions under pressure and can quickly adapt to changing situations in their respective sports.

How Athletes Can Exercise Their Minds

Fortunately, Just like physical exercise strengthens the body, mental training can gradually build up an athlete’s ability to deal with the pressures and stresses of competitive sports. Here are seven practices that can promote strong mental fitness.

1-Set achievable goals:

Setting clear and realistic goals can help athletes stay motivated and focused. Therefore, breaking down long-term goals into smaller, achievable ones is important.

2-Practice visualization:

Visualization techniques help athletes to imagine themselves performing well in their sport, boosting their confidence and focus.

3-Build a positive mindset:

A positive mindset can help athletes deal with setbacks and adversity. They can do this by focusing on what they can control, learning from mistakes, and staying optimistic.

4-Stay connected:

Maintaining solid relationships with teammates, coaches, and family members can help athletes stay grounded and motivated. They can also provide valuable support during difficult times.

5-Focus on the process, not just the outcome:

Focusing on the process of training and improving, rather than just the outcome of winning, can help athletes stay motivated, confident, and mentally strong.

6-Maintain work-life balance:

Athletes need to maintain a healthy balance between their sport and other aspects of their life, such as family, friends, hobbies, and school or work. This can help prevent burnout and improve overall well-being.

7-Seek professional help:

 Athletes need to seek professional help if they are struggling with mental health issues such as anxiety, depression, or burnout. Sports psychologists and mental health professionals can provide valuable support and guidance.
